Did you know?
Sometimes simple solutions can help a lot. By positioning the exhaust pipe of your generator in a vertical position, the sound is redirected upwards, greatly reducing generator noise. Pointing the exhaust (and the noise) up into the skyworks well to lessen noise when camping in an open space. Water absorption – High noise reduction. toeic460WebBuilding a container around your generator to reduce sound is actually an easy DIY project. There are two things you have to consider when you do this. The first is space, which accounts for ventilation for the generator for the needed cooling.
